SINGAPORE - A policeman was sentenced on Wednesday to two years' jail, after receiving sexual favours from two women who were the subjects of separate police investigations.

The court heard that one of the women performed a sex act on him in a multi-storey carpark at Block 590 Ang Mo Kio Street 51 in February last year.
